A Victorian walnut revolving piano stool, the circular top above a carved baluster column, three acanthus carved scrolling legs, top 36cm diam, 54cm h extended; together with a pair of Victorian walnut salon chairs, the moulded frames foliate carved to the cresting rails above geometric carved tapered splats, stuffed over bowed seats on fluted turned tapered legs, a Victorian mahogany salon chair, the foliate carved cresting rail above a conforming hatched pierced vase shaped splat, scrolling arm supports, foliate carved angular cabriole legs, stuffed over serpentine seat, a pair of mid Victorian oak hall chairs, the concave circular backs pierced with quatrefoils above c-scroll supports, circular seats, deep aprons with applied pendant frieze on ring turned baluster legs, 85cm h (6) All items with extensive wear and faults
An early 19th c ash and elm Lancashire spindle back elbow chair, c1830, the back with two rows of five spindles, swept arms, stuffed over seat later upholstered in brown leather, on turned legs with pad feet joined by a bold turned front stretcher and plain side stretchers, later mounted on rocking rails, 100cm h Extensive wear, arm with later nail hole, minor crack re-glued to top rail, later varnish, other wear

An Indian carved hardwood triple arch back sofa, late 19th c, finely pierced and carved with flowers and leafage with three circular medallions carved birds and leafage, beaded compressed ball and spire finials, the arms scale and flower carved terminating in stylised lion masks, the drop in seat in blue Draylon on a conforming serpentine shaped apron, the turned tapered legs carved egg-and-dart bead and frilled collars, on castors, 152cm w, 99cm h Generally good, some wear, minor cracks but consistent with age
A set of fourteen George III mahogany dining chairs, c1770, with interlaced splat, the set including a pair of elbow chairs, seat height 44cm Structurally sound; several chairs lacking one or more blocks, others replaced, small repairs and the occasional replacement stretcher, old marks and scratches, one or two of the legs slightly chipped, minor handling wear to crest rail and arms, on one side chair an old auctioneer's printed label (Phillips, with client reference 370AET)
A pair of Scottish Victorian rustic saltglazed brown fireclay garden chairs, late 19th c, the arms and back of tree branches, the seat in the form of a hollow stump with holes for planting, bracket foot-rests, 112cm h In unusually good overall condition with only a few chips on the ends of the branches, foot rests and in one or two places around the base. The largest being to one of the small forks on the log forming part of the pointed cresting on one chair; this being reduced by approximately 1"

A VICTORIAN COALBROOKDALE STYLE CAST IRON GARDEN BENCH with foliate detail to arms terminating with dogs head ends and serpent central motif this detailing features internally and externally to bench ends these are connected by distressed hardwood slats on seat and back with a more recent connecting rod below ( no apparent makers marks )125cm wide
